US approves $385 mln arms sale for Taiwan

SALE SPECIFICS
Total value: $385 million
COMPONENTS:
$320 million: F-16 fighter spare parts and radar equipment
$65 million: Mobile subscriber equipment (General Dynamics contract)
CONTEXT
Part of US legal commitment to Taiwan's defense
Follows $2 billion arms sale last month
Includes advanced air defense missile system
GEOPOLITICAL TENSIONS
Timing coincides with Taiwan President Lai Ching-te's Pacific trip
Includes stopovers in Hawaii and Guam
China urges US to exercise "caution"
US sees transit as "routine and unofficial"
TAIWAN'S POSITION
Democratically governed
Rejects China's sovereignty claims
Maintains diplomatic ties with 12 countries
The sale underscores ongoing US support for Taiwan amid increasing regional tensions.
